Library /sys$common/syshlp/helplib.hlb  —  SHOW  KEY  Qualifiers

1    /ALL

    Displays all key definitions in the current state (or the
    state specified with the /STATE qualifier). If you use the /ALL
    qualifier, do not specify a key name.

2    /BRIEF

       /BRIEF (default)
       /NOBRIEF

    Displays only the key definition and state. The /BRIEF and
    /NOFULL qualifiers are equivalent.

3    /DIRECTORY

    Displays the names of all states for which keys have been
    defined. If you have not specified a state with a key definition,
    the SHOW KEY/DIRECTORY command displays DEFAULT for the state.

    You cannot use the /DIRECTORY qualifier with any of the other
    SHOW KEY qualifiers.

4    /FULL

       /FULL
       /NOFULL (default)

    Displays all qualifiers associated with a definition. By default,
    only the state of the definition and the definition itself are
    displayed. The /FULL and /NOBRIEF qualifiers are equivalent.

5    /STATE

       /STATE=(state-name[,...])
       /NOSTATE

    Displays the key definitions for the specified state. If you
    specify only one state name, you can omit the parentheses. State
    names can be any appropriate alphanumeric string. State names are
    created with the DEFINE/KEY command.

    If you omit the /STATE qualifier or use the /NOSTATE qualifier,
    key definitions in the current state are displayed.
